Comparative Strength of Trandolapril vs Lisinopril as ACE Inhibitors
Trandolapril is more potent than lisinopril on a milligram-per-milligram basis, with 4 mg of trandolapril being equivalent to approximately 20-35 mg of lisinopril for clinical outcomes in cardiovascular disease. 1
Pharmacological Comparison
Potency and Dosing
- Trandolapril has higher potency with a target dose of 4 mg daily compared to lisinopril's target dose of 30-35 mg daily 1
- The dosing ratio suggests trandolapril is approximately 7-8 times more potent per milligram than lisinopril
- Starting doses reflect this potency difference: trandolapril 1 mg vs. lisinopril 2.5-5 mg 1

Clinical Efficacy
Blood Pressure Control
- Trandolapril provides effective 24-hour blood pressure control with a trough/peak ratio consistently ≥50% 2, 5
- Lisinopril's antihypertensive effect begins within 2 hours, peaks around 6 hours, and lasts for 24 hours 6
- Both are effective once-daily agents for hypertension management 1
Cardiovascular Outcomes
- Trandolapril demonstrated a 7% absolute reduction in mortality in the TRACE trial for patients with left ventricular dysfunction after myocardial infarction 1, 2
- Lisinopril showed dose-dependent mortality benefits in heart failure in the ATLAS trial, with high doses (32.5-35 mg) being superior to low doses (2.5-5 mg) 1
- In the ALLHAT study, lisinopril was associated with higher rates of stroke (RR 1.15) and combined cardiovascular disease (RR 1.10) compared to chlorthalidone 1

Common Side Effects
- Both medications share similar side effect profiles typical of ACE inhibitors:
- Cough (most common)
- Dizziness
- Hypotension
- Hyperkalemia
- Renal dysfunction 1
Practical Prescribing Guidelines
Dose Equivalence
When switching between these medications, consider the following approximate equivalence:
- Trandolapril 1 mg ≈ Lisinopril 7-8 mg
- Trandolapril 2 mg ≈ Lisinopril 15-16 mg
- Trandolapril 4 mg ≈ Lisinopril 30-35 mg
Monitoring
- For both medications:
- Check renal function and electrolytes 1-2 weeks after initiation and after each dose increase 7
- Monitor blood pressure regularly
- Assess for common side effects, particularly cough and dizziness
